Title
Formation and Oxidation of Aromatics in Cyclopentene and Methyl-Cyclopentadiene Mixtures.

Identifiers
aromatic hydrocarbon formation and oxidation is discussed in the context of detailed chemical kinetic modeling of cyclopentene flames and methyl-cyclopentadiene pyrolysis in a shock tube; explore the relative roles of cyclopentadienyl- and phenyl radical-based sequences leading to the formation of naphthalene and indene in a system featuring a high cyclopentadienyl to phenyl radical ratio; cyclopentene oxidation; selected rate constants; monosubstituted aromatics (MSA) formation path analysis; formation of idene
